U.S. Foods wins $167M Navy food contract through 2027

Investing.com - U.S. Foods Inc. (NYSE: USFD) has been awarded a $166,967,289 contract by the U.S. Department of War to supply food and beverage items to the Navy, the Defense Logistics Agency announced Thursday.
The firm-fixed-price contract with economic-price-adjustment covers full-line food and beverage items for naval operations. The contract was awarded to the company's Los Angeles division, operating out of La Mirada, California.
The agreement is structured as an indefinite-delivery/indefinite-quantity contract spanning 329 days, with an ordering period ending May 8, 2027. The contract includes no option periods for extension.
The award was made as a sole-source acquisition under 10 U.S. Code 3204 (a)(1), as stated in Federal Acquisition Regulation 6.302-1. The contracting activity is Defense Logistics Agency Troop Support in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ania.
Funding for the contract comes from fiscal 2026 through 2027 defense working capital funds. The contract number is SPE300-26-D-3020.
